Minister of Transportation Conducts Checks at Soetta Airport
INDUSTRY.co.id - Tangerang - After the explosion that occurred in Surabaya on Sunday (5/13/2018) morning, Minister of Transportation Budi Karya Sumadi made a number of checks at Soekarno-Hatta Airport.
In checking, the Minister of Transportation instructed the security of Soekarno-Hatta Airport to increase the quantity and quality of care for passengers both coming and going.
"The Ministry of Transportation is grieving and concerned about the events that took place in Surabaya, so ministry had intensive coordination with the Police, Army and all airport stakeholders mainly to improve the quantity and quality of the guard so that the sense of security and comfort of the people who want to go , "said Minister of Transportation at Soekarno-Hatta Airport on Sunday (13/05/2018).
On the occasion, Minister of Transportation and PT. Angkasa Pura II, the Police and the Army conducted random checks on several vehicles entering the Soekarno-Hatta Airport Terminal area.
"I assigned to all airports to conduct random checks on incoming vehicles," said Minister of Transportation.
In addition, the Minister of Transportation also requested to conduct intensive checks on the movement of suspicious people around the Airport.
"I also ask PT Angkasa Pura II, Police and TNI to deploy troops to oversee activities that are also suspicious, so please be advised to passengers who feel uncomfortable with the situation because of this in order to improve security," said Minister of Transportation .
Not only checks on vehicles, the Minister of Transportation also directly checks some passenger baggage on the security check via x-ray.
This security alone will be done intensively for 2 weeks. "At least 2 weeks into the future must be done (security) consistently, if we deem necessary and we ask for information from the team (security) we will continue and if necessary when the Eid can be done," said Minister of Transportation.
Not only security at the airport, the Minister of Transportation also requested increased security at other points such as Stations, Ports and Terminals.
"Airport number one, the second will be the Station we will apply, the terminal as well. In addition, the activities in the Port, especially passenger ships," said Minister of Transportation.
During his visit, the minister had time to collect the security forces assigned at Soekarno-Hatta Airport. The Minister of Transportation explicitly stated that the Police and the TNI were able to provide a sense of security and comfort to the community.
"I am sure the Police and TNI are the best people of Indonesia and we are able to keep this airport safe, give security to all visitors We must fight all terror activities directed to us," said Minister of Transportation.
